At the end of last year, Outside Magazine published their list of the 100 Best Places to Work. Employees were asked to review aspects of their jobs such as role satisfaction, corporate culture, policies, perks and work culture. Companies were broken down into categories reflecting Outside’s core values. The five categories are Adventure & Travel, Health & Wellness, Advertising, Gear and Culture. The list of 100 has over 30 Colorado based companies! Coming in at Number 4 in the Health and Wellness category is Crested Butte’s very own Adaptive Sports Center. The local nonprofit’s mission is to empower and assist people with disabilities to ski, hike, bike or climb. They aim to enhance overall health, independence and quality of life of their participants. When helping someone accomplish seemingly impossible goals on a daily basis is just another day at the office- its no wonder why the Crested Butte Adaptive Sports Center made the list!
